
Biography
William Cotten鈥檚 reviews have described his singing as 鈥渟weet-voiced鈥 and 鈥渉oney-toned鈥, and his performances as 鈥渂ursting full of life鈥, 鈥渁 natural scene-stealer鈥, 鈥渕aking his part as lyrically enticing as a whole string of Schubertian Lieder.鈥 He performed with the Boston Opera Theater Company in The Marriage of Figaro, a production which was filmed in Vienna and aired on PBS's Great Performances. He also performed in Paris, at the Gran Teatre del Liceu in Barcelona, and in the American Repertory Theater鈥檚 world premiere of Robert Moran and Phillip Glass's The Juniper Tree. He has sung throughout the Boston and New England area, and was a Fellow at the Tanglewood Music Center. He is currently on the faculties of The Boston Conservatory and the College of the 51小黄车, and has taught at the New England Conservatory. His students have sung throughout the United States and Europe in opera, concert, national tours, on Broadway, and have won numerous awards.
